Context: the session-token refresh bug (tokens expiring mid-request) was caused by `SESSION_TTL_SECONDS` being read as a string and compared lexically. Fixed in release 4.2; the variable is now parsed as an integer at startup, and the process exits on bad values. Related vars: `REFRESH_WINDOW_SECONDS` (default 120), `TOKEN_ISSUER` (must match the Dovetail gateway), `CLOCK_SKEW_ALLOWANCE` (keep at 30). The refresh endpoint also validates against a shared signing credential, so every deployment's `.env` must include this line:

secret setting of bagag-kajof: RELAY_SECRET8=d9a517d5

## Step 4: Point GraphLattice at the new renderer

Before migrating, confirm that the GraphLattice visualizer can reach the dependency resolver on its new host. New team members should note that edge-weight caching was moved out of the renderer in v3, so stale layouts are expected until the first full crawl completes. Verify each field against the values below before restarting the worker pool.

service settings:
[kelax]
team = caswyn
access_code = ac_c41040
owner = briius.praix
host = kelax.qirvanlabs.corp
port = 9200
peer = sormir.halixhq.internal
salt = f8d36025
pin = 3766

Subject: Key rotation — crondrift service

For future maintainers: while investigating the scheduler drift on the Tallowmere batch hosts, we found the crondrift probe still using a credential from the original deployment. It was rotated today as part of cleanup. If drift alerts go quiet after a deploy, check this first — the probe fails silently on auth errors, which is exactly what masked the drift for three weeks. The probe config lives in the standard env file. The replacement key for the internal crondrift gateway follows.

API key for fahop-kahog: qvz23-FPNGbaKBTQUvhqADhGBdFuu

## 2024-11-04 — Garage occupancy feed v3

Switched the Ostler Park occupancy feed from 60s polling to push updates over the Beaconline bus. Counts now include level-by-level breakdowns; the legacy flat total remains for one release. Fixed the negative-count bug caused by double-decrement on sensor reconnect. Removed the deprecated `stalls_free` field — use `available` instead. Feed schema docs are in the contractor onboarding folder. Report discrepancies between physical counts and feed values to the maintainer listed below.

signatory, yahog-badug: Quenix Ulaael